Seamless Group Travel to Chase Center
Located in San Francisco’s Mission Bay neighborhood, Chase Center (1 Warriors Way, San Francisco, CA 94158) is the high-tech home of the Golden State Warriors. From Walnut Creek, the trek typically involves navigating the winding turns of Highway 24 and the inevitable bottleneck at the San Francisco-Oakland Bay Bridge. When you book a 56-passenger motorcoach, your group can bypass the stress of BART transfers or the exorbitant $50+ parking fees in private Mission Bay lots. The drivers are well-versed in the specific traffic patterns of the Southbound Embarcadero, ensuring you reach the arena well before the tip-off.
For large groups, the drop-off logistics at Chase Center are precise. Charter buses utilize the designated commercial loading zone on Terry A Francois Boulevard, located on the east side of the arena. This allows passengers to disembark just steps from the Thrive City plaza. Because there is no dedicated oversized vehicle parking at the arena itself, your driver will stage the bus at the nearby Oracle Park bus parking area or the Pier 48 overflow lot. We coordinate the exact pickup timing via mobile dispatch, so your group can exit the arena and find their climate-controlled ride waiting at the same Terry A Francois Blvd zone immediately following the final buzzer.
Reliable Transportation for San Francisco Giants Games
Oracle Park (24 Willie Mays Plaza, San Francisco, CA 94107) is widely considered one of the most beautiful ballparks in the country, but its location right on the water makes parking for large groups a significant challenge. If you are taking a group from Walnut Creek to see the Giants, avoid the "pogo-sticking" effect of trying to find individual spots in the South Beach neighborhood. A private charter bus allows your fans to enjoy the scenic drive through the Caldecott Tunnel while watching highlight reels on the onboard TV monitors and staying connected via high-speed WiFi.
Charter bus parking at Oracle Park is strictly regulated and typically requires advanced reservations through the Giants' transportation office. Oversized vehicles are generally directed to Lot A or the Pier 48 bus parking zone. It is vital to note that buses must approach the stadium via the 3rd Street Bridge or 16th Street to avoid weight and height restrictions on smaller residential roads. The drivers handle these navigation hurdles, allowing your group to focus on getting a "Crazy Crab" sandwich or visiting the statues at Willie Mays Plaza. After the game, your bus will be staged in its designated spot, saving your group a mile-long walk to find a rideshare in the post-game surge.
Game Day Shuttles to Levi’s Stadium
For football fans heading to see the San Francisco 49ers, the trip from Walnut Creek to Levi’s Stadium (4900 Marie P DeBartolo Way, Santa Clara, CA 95054) covers approximately 45 miles of the busy I-680 corridor. Traveling south through Sunol and into Santa Clara can take anywhere from 60 to 90 minutes depending on Friday night or Sunday morning traffic. A full-size motorcoach is the most efficient way to transport a large fan group, offering massive undercarriage storage for tailgating gear, chairs, and coolers that simply won't fit in a standard SUV or rideshare.
Levi’s Stadium has a very specific "Bus Parking" protocol located in Green Lot 1. To reach this lot, buses must follow the directed route via Great America Parkway and Tasman Drive. Note: Tasman Drive often closes to general traffic on game days, but authorized charter buses are permitted through specific checkpoints. By utilizing our professional service, your group avoids the $160+ bus parking fee confusion at the gate, as we can help you pre-plan these costs into your total quote. We drop off at the designated pedestrian path that leads directly to the Dignity Health Gate, ensuring the shortest walk possible to your seats.
Support Local Athletics at Saint Mary’s College
You don't always have to cross the bridge to see top-tier sports. Just minutes from downtown Walnut Creek is University Credit Union Pavilion (1928 St Marys Rd, Moraga, CA 94556), the home of the Saint Mary’s Gaels. Known for their powerhouse basketball program, the "McKeon Pavilion" atmosphere is electric. However, the roads leading into Moraga are narrow and winding, particularly St. Mary’s Road and Moraga Road, which can become heavily congested during home games against rivals like Gonzaga.
A minibus rental is the perfect solution for local alumni groups or school trips heading to Moraga. Minibuses offer better maneuverability on the two-lane roads leading to the campus than a full 56-passenger coach. Buses are typically directed to park in the Filippi Lot or the overflow lot near the baseball stadium. The drivers stay with the vehicle or remain on standby in the local area, ensuring that as soon as the game ends, your group has a quick exit back to Walnut Creek for a post-game dinner at any of the spots on Main Street.

Frequently Asked Questions About Walnut Creek Sports Transportation
Where do charter buses drop off at Chase Center in San Francisco?
All charter buses and oversized commercial vehicles must use the designated drop-off and pick-up zone located on Terry A Francois Boulevard. This zone is situated on the east side of the arena, providing direct access to the Esplanade and Thrive City entrance. Passengers should be aware that the bus cannot "dwell" or park at this curb; it is strictly for active loading and unloading. Your driver will then move the vehicle to an off-site staging lot until the event concludes.
Is there a height restriction for buses traveling from Walnut Creek to San Francisco?
Yes, while the Bay Bridge can accommodate standard motorcoaches, bus drivers must be extremely careful when navigating surface streets in San Francisco. Many "cut-through" routes suggested by standard GPS apps have low-hanging cables or steep grades (like those in Nob Hill) that are inaccessible to 56-passenger buses. Furthermore, buses are prohibited from using certain parkways. The drivers use specialized commercial GPS systems to ensure we stay on truck-approved routes like Highway 101 and the Embarcadero.
Can we bring tailgating equipment and coolers on the bus to Levi's Stadium?
Absolutely. One of the primary benefits of renting a full-size charter bus for a 49ers game is the ample undercarriage storage. You can store large coolers, foldable tables, charcoal grills (must be completely cold), and pop-up tents. We ask that all liquids be secured in leak-proof containers to protect the storage bay. Note that most stadium lots, including Green Lot 1, have specific rules regarding the size of tailgating setups, so be sure to check the Levi's Stadium tailgating policy before departure.
How much does it cost to park a charter bus at Oracle Park?
Bus parking at Oracle Park ranges from $50.00 to $100.00 depending on the event and the specific lot assigned. Reservations are highly recommended and can be made through the Giants' official website or their third-party parking partners. For most games, buses are directed to Lot A/Pier 48.
